Special Olympics Illinois – Region A

Overview

Region A provides programming for individuals in the counties of Boone, Bureau, Carroll, DeKalb, Jo Daviess, LaSalle, Lee, Ogle, Putnam, Stephenson, Whiteside and Winnebago. The Young Athletes program is from ages 2-7 as an inclusive opportunity most commonly run in combination with our Unified Champion Schools programming.  We offer year round athletic competition in our traditional programming for athletes with intellectual disabilities aged 8 and up.

Mission

Provide year-round sports training and athletic competition in a variety of Olympic-type sports for children and adults with intellectual disabilities, giving them continuing opportunities to develop physical fitness, demonstrate courage, experience joy and participate in a sharing of gifts, skills and friendship with their families, other Special Olympics athletes and the community.

Vision

Special Olympics Illinois (SOILL) will be a global leader in shaping a culture where people with and without intellectual disabilities are fully integrated into the community by providing year round opportunities in competitive sports, health education, leadership and personal development.
